After completing my new workbench I realized I had lost quite a bit of storage space under the bench so I decided to build a rolling tool chest based on a design I saw in Woodsmith. It was going to be just your plain ordinary tool chest with BB ply drawer fronts. Well, I noticed I had a few left over pieces of hardwoods from other projects... this is the result. I laugh every time I look at it but it was fun
